Low-calorie blueberry muffins

1 muffins

Ingredients

QuantityIngredient
¾cupAll-purpose flour
¾cupWhole-wheat flour
¼cupGranulated sugar
2teaspoonsBaking powder
¼teaspoonSalt
1largeEgg
½cupSkim milk
2tablespoonsUnsalted butter or margarine melted
1cupBlueberries
¼teaspoonFreshly grated lemon peel

Directions

Heat oven to 375F. Grease muffin cups--or to eliminate even the few calories from greasing, use foil or paper baking cups.

Thoroughly mix flours, sugar, baking powder, and salt in a large bowl.

Beat egg with a fork or whisk in a small bowl. Whisk in milk and butter. Pour over dry ingredients. Add berries and lemon peel. Fold in with a rubber spatula just until dry ingredients are moistened.

Scoop batter into muffin cups. Bake 15 to 20 minutes, or until lightly browned. Cool 5 minutes before removing from pans.

Try making these muffins with finely chopped peaches, plums or raspberries. Small blueberries work best.

107 calories per muffin. Serve hot or warm.
